물량표에서 벤트 플레이트의 길이와 폭을 바꾸어 표현하는 방법
Not version-specific
Tekla Structures
Environment
Not environment-specific
질문: 사용자는 아래 그림과 같이 폴리 빔으로 벤트 플레이트를 생성했습니다. 물량표(Bill Of Material)에서, 사용자는 물량표 양싱에 'Length'열에 벤트 플레이트의 폭을 표현하기 원합니다. (혹은, 그 반대의 경우도 마찮가지 입니다.)
답변: 위의 요구 사항은 물량표 템플릿을 수정하여 얻을 수 있습니다. 템플릿에서 'Profile-프로파일' 및 'Length-길이' 값 필드에 대해 아래 수식을 사용하십시오.
Profile-프로파일:-
if (GetValue("IS_POLYBEAM") == "1") && (GetValue("PROFILE_TYPE") == "B") then
PL+format( GetValue("WIDTH"),"Length" ,"inch-frac" ,1/16)+"*"+format( GetValue("LENGTH"),"Length" ,"inch-frac" ,1/16)
else
GetValue("PROFILE")
endif
Length-길이:-
if (GetValue("IS_POLYBEAM") == "1") && (GetValue("PROFILE_TYPE") == "B") then
GetValue("HEIGHT")
else
GetValue("PROFILE")
endif
아래 예제를 확인하세요.
Image
답변: 위의 요구 사항은 물량표 템플릿을 수정하여 얻을 수 있습니다. 템플릿에서 'Profile-프로파일' 및 'Length-길이' 값 필드에 대해 아래 수식을 사용하십시오.
Profile-프로파일:-
if (GetValue("IS_POLYBEAM") == "1") && (GetValue("PROFILE_TYPE") == "B") then
PL+format( GetValue("WIDTH"),"Length" ,"inch-frac" ,1/16)+"*"+format( GetValue("LENGTH"),"Length" ,"inch-frac" ,1/16)
else
GetValue("PROFILE")
endif
Length-길이:-
if (GetValue("IS_POLYBEAM") == "1") && (GetValue("PROFILE_TYPE") == "B") then
GetValue("HEIGHT")
else
GetValue("PROFILE")
endif
아래 예제를 확인하세요.
Image